"Fred" - the Spider
I know a little spider,
Whose name is called “Fred”,
He always jumps about and,
Hides in the shed.
 
He is quite a nuisance,
Hanging around in the house,
Biting my foot and toes,
I rather he be eaten by a mouse.
 
One dark night,
When I was sleeping in bed,
He came out of his home and,
Quickly crawled around my head.
 
I suddenly woke up,
What a shock I got!
Then I realised I was dreaming,
Next morning, I just forgot.

The Spider Train
A clever spider is the Golden Orb
Who gives us many facts to absorb.
She builds her web of gossamer silk
In amazing places, which catch on our faces.
 
Her husband is smaller
And lives in the corner,
Sometimes he creeps down to feast on a snack
But if Mrs is cranky she sends him straight back.
